Anthony Mwamba (8 August 1960 – 21 January 2021) was a Zambian boxer.[1] He competed in the men's light welterweight event at the 1988 Summer Olympics.[2] Mwamba won a bronze medal in the welterweight (67 kg) division at the 1990 Commonwealth Games.[3] He died of COVID-19 during the pandemic in Zambia.[4]
